The panel has some deep scratches down to the metal and has a palm-sized dent at the top.

Question is, can paint scratches and dents like this be easily repaired or does the whole panel need to be replaced? Any rough ideas on cost?

Im a paintless dent repairer and from looking at those photos on your link and I would have to say that it couldnt be pushed out using PDR. From what I see, there is paint missing. Looks like its a panel & paint job mate...sorry.
